Scott Foster, Mossberg, et al. Lead POWER BALLADZ; Opens 8/19

Some of the greatest rock anthems of the 70's, 80's and 90's take center stage in the new rock cabaret musical POWER BALLADZ, debuting Off-Broadway at the Midtown Theatre (163 W. 46 St.) in Manhattan, with previews starting August 5th prior to an official press opening on August 19th. Not your typical theater experience, POWER BALLADZ is a 90-minute rock tribute that gives audiences the chance to unleash their inner rock star: part comedy, part interactive game show, and a genuine joy ride through the music and legend of rock songs by powerhouse bands such as Guns 'N' Roses, Journey, Heart, Queens, Bon Jovi, Styx and more. POWER BALLADZ is created by Mike Todaro and Dan Nycklemoe with Peter Rothstein and written by Mr. Todaro and Mr. Nycklemoe.

Performance Network Theatre Presents THE SEAFARER 6/26-7/10

Performance Network Theatre announces its production of the hit drama, 'The Seafarer' by Conor McPherson. 'The Seafarer' will begin June 10th and run through July 18th, 2010. This Broadway smash stars Hugh Maguire, Richard McWilliams ('The Retreat from Moscow'), Joel Mitchell ('Elizabeth Rex'), Keith Kalinowksi and Aaron Alpern. It is directed by Malcolm Tulip ('Amadeus').

MoCCA Announces Kids Educational Program Beginning 6/19

The Museum of Comic and Cartoon Art (MoCCA) announces the first children's comics classes from its Education Department beginning June 19th. The classes, COMIC ART FOR KIDS, focuses on comic art and is for children, ages 8 to 12. The classes offer a child-friendly, streamlined approach to learning the graphic language of line, form, and movement. Instructor Tom Motley will guide students through fun projects and activities designed to enable them to put their imaginative worlds down on paper as actual comics.
